31. To ask the Minister for Social Protection if a person in receipt of jobseeker's allowance at a reduced rate of €170 per week starts working one day per week and receives €93 and is reduced to €108 on jobseeker's payment, if this is correct; the way the calculation is done; and if she will make a statement on the matter. [38583/14]
Joan Burton (Dublin West, Labour)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source
According to the records of this Departmental the earnings for the person concerned is recorded as €135.00 per week which, when the means test is applied, results in a weekly payment of €108.80. It is open to the person concerned to contact their local office to request a review of their claim and to provide updated documentation with regarding their income.
